BAUCHI – The Bauchi State Government has received a donation of 5,000 units of air-conditioners from the Peoples’ Republic of China.
A statement from the Permanent Secretary in the state ministry of environment, Alhaji Hassan Jumba, in Bauchi on Saturday said the donation followed a series of visits by state officials to China to establish cordial relationship with the country.
He said the state was expecting other technical aids from the country, including 100 tractors to boost agriculture.
Jumba said that Gov. Isa Yuguda had approved the allocation of the items to general hospitals, tertiary institutions, ministries, departments, agencies, local government councils and traditional councils.
He said the youth would be engaged in the installation of the items and urged the beneficiaries to use them judiciously. (NAN)
